Efficiency loss in a network resource allocation game: the case of elastic supply

We consider a resource allocation problem where individual users wish to send data across a network to maximize their utility, and a cost is incurred at each link that depends on the total rate sent through the link. It is known that as long as users do not anticipate the effect of their actions on prices, a simple proportional pricing mechanism can maximize the sum of users' utilities minus the cost (called aggregate surplus). Continuing previous efforts to quantify the effects of selfish behavior in network pricing mechanisms, we consider the possibility that users anticipate the effect of their actions on link prices. Under the assumption that the links' marginal cost functions are convex, we establish existence of a Nash equilibrium. We show that the aggregate surplus at a Nash equilibrium is no worse than a factor of 4/spl radic/2-5 times the optimal aggregate surplus; thus, the efficiency loss when users are selfish is no more than approximately 34%.

[1]  J. Goodman Note on Existence and Uniqueness of Equilibrium Points for Concave N-Person Games , 1965 .

[2]  丸山 徹 Convex Analysisの二,三の進展について , 1977 .

[3]  Pradeep Dubey,et al.  Inefficiency of Nash Equilibria , 1986, Math. Oper. Res..

[4]  Jeffrey K. MacKie-Mason,et al.  Pricing the Internet , 1995 .

[5]  L. Shapley,et al.  Potential Games , 1994 .

[6]  Ariel Rubinstein,et al.  A Course in Game Theory , 1995 .

[7]  S. Shenker Fundamental Design Issues for the Future Internet , 1995 .

[8]  A. Mas-Colell,et al.  Microeconomic Theory , 1995 .

[9]  S. Shenker,et al.  Pricing in computer networks: reshaping the research agenda , 1996, CCRV.

[10]  Hussein M. Abdel-Wahab,et al.  A proportional share resource allocation algorithm for real-time, time-shared systems , 1996, 17th IEEE Real-Time Systems Symposium.

[11]  L. Shapley,et al.  REGULAR ARTICLEPotential Games , 1996 .

[12]  John N. Tsitsiklis,et al.  Introduction to linear optimization , 1997, Athena scientific optimization and computation series.

[13]  Frank Kelly,et al.  Charging and rate control for elastic traffic , 1997, Eur. Trans. Telecommun..

[14]  Frank Kelly,et al.  Rate control for communication networks: shadow prices, proportional fairness and stability , 1998, J. Oper. Res. Soc..

[15]  Jeroen M. Swinkels,et al.  Existence of Equilibrium in Auctions and Discontinuous Bayesian Games: Endogenous and Incentive Compatibility Sharing Rules , 1999 .

[16]  Andrew M. Odlyzko,et al.  Paris metro pricing for the internet , 1999, EC '99.

[17]  Christos H. Papadimitriou,et al.  Worst-case Equilibria , 1999, STACS.

[18]  Richard J. Gibbens,et al.  Resource pricing and the evolution of congestion control , 1999, at - Automatisierungstechnik.

[19]  Tim Roughgarden,et al.  How bad is selfish routing? , 2000, Proceedings 41st Annual Symposium on Foundations of Computer Science.

[20]  Richard J. La,et al.  Charge-sensitive TCP and rate control in the Internet , 2000, Proceedings IEEE INFOCOM 2000. Conference on Computer Communications. Nineteenth Annual Joint Conference of the IEEE Computer and Communications Societies (Cat. No.00CH37064).

[21]  Michael Devetsikiotis,et al.  An overview of pricing concepts for broadband IP networks , 2000, IEEE Communications Surveys & Tutorials.

[22]  R. Srikant,et al.  End-to-end congestion control schemes: utility functions, random losses and ECN marks , 2000, Proceedings IEEE INFOCOM 2000. Conference on Computer Communications. Nineteenth Annual Joint Conference of the IEEE Computer and Communications Societies (Cat. No.00CH37064).

[23]  Frank Kelly,et al.  Models for a self–managed Internet , 2000, Philosophical Transactions of the Royal Society of London. Series A: Mathematical, Physical and Engineering Sciences.

[24]  Christos H. Papadimitriou,et al.  Algorithms, games, and the internet , 2001, STOC '01.

[25]  Steven H. Low,et al.  REM: active queue management , 2001, IEEE Netw..

[26]  R. Srikant,et al.  Analysis and design of an adaptive virtual queue (AVQ) algorithm for active queue management , 2001, SIGCOMM '01.

[27]  Ramesh Johari,et al.  End-to-end congestion control for the internet: delays and stability , 2001, TNET.

[28]  Paul G. Spirakis,et al.  The price of selfish routing , 2001, STOC '01.

[29]  David L. Black,et al.  The Addition of Explicit Congestion Notification (ECN) to IP , 2001, RFC.

[30]  Tim Roughgarden,et al.  The price of anarchy is independent of the network topology , 2002, STOC '02.

[31]  Brian Duncan Pumpkin Pies and Public Goods: The Raffle Fundraising Strategy , 2002 .

[32]  Glenn Vinnicombe,et al.  ON THE STABILITY OF NETWORKS OPERATING TCP-LIKE CONGESTION CONTROL , 2002 .

[33]  Berthold Vöcking,et al.  Tight bounds for worst-case equilibria , 2002, SODA '02.

[34]  Adrian Vetta,et al.  Nash equilibria in competitive societies, with applications to facility location, traffic routing and auctions , 2002, The 43rd Annual IEEE Symposium on Foundations of Computer Science, 2002. Proceedings..

[35]  Oliver Heckmann,et al.  A market managed multi-service Internet (M3I) , 2003, Comput. Commun..

[36]  Costas Courcoubetis,et al.  Pricing communication networks - economics, technology and modelling , 2003, Wiley-Interscience series in systems and optimization.

[37]  Scott Shenker,et al.  On a network creation game , 2003, PODC '03.

[38]  Bruce Hajek,et al.  Do Greedy Autonomous Systems Make for a Sensible Internet , 2003 .

[39]  T. Başar,et al.  Nash Equilibrium and Decentralized Negotiation in Auctioning Divisible Resources , 2003 .

[40]  R. Srikant,et al.  End-to-end congestion control schemes: utility functions, random losses and ECN marks , 2003, TNET.

[41]  Éva Tardos,et al.  Near-optimal network design with selfish agents , 2003, STOC '03.

[42]  Andreas S. Schulz,et al.  On the performance of user equilibria in traffic networks , 2003, SODA '03.

[43]  B. Hajek,et al.  Optimal allocation of a divisible good to strategic buyers , 2004, 2004 43rd IEEE Conference on Decision and Control (CDC) (IEEE Cat. No.04CH37601).

[44]  José R. Correa,et al.  Sloan School of Management Working Paper 4319-03 June 2003 Selfish Routing in Capacitated Networks , 2022 .

[45]  Ramesh Johari,et al.  Efficiency loss in market mechanisms for resource allocation , 2004 .

[46]  Rayadurgam Srikant,et al.  The Mathematics of Internet Congestion Control (Systems and Control: Foundations and Applications) , 2004 .

[47]  H. Vincent Poor,et al.  A Utility-Based Approach to Power Control and Receiver Design in Wireless Data Networks , 2005, ArXiv.

[48]  Derong Liu The Mathematics of Internet Congestion Control , 2005, IEEE Transactions on Automatic Control.

[49]  John N. Tsitsiklis,et al.  Efficiency loss in a network resource allocation game: the case of elastic supply , 2005, IEEE Trans. Autom. Control..

[50]  A. Banerjee Convex Analysis and Optimization , 2006 .

[51]  K. Schittkowski,et al.  NONLINEAR PROGRAMMING , 2022 .